Default On Days Like These da da de de

I've got the Matt Munro version of this but would like an instrumental. Anyone know if such a version is available on CD?
This was the music used during the opening credits of 'The Italian Job' ( the proper Michael Caine version) - The Italian Job Soundtrack is available but I think that features the Munro version.
